K5 Kiosk


Kiosk No. 5 - the K5 - was introduced in 1934.

It was a transportable kiosk made of steel-faced plywood, which could be assembled and dismantled, for use at exhibitions and other temporary locations. It is not known how many were made, and none appear to have survived to the present day.
